Subject: Re: [PATCH v4 8/9] ARM: EXYNOS: rearrange static and non-static
 functions of PMU driver

On 10.11.2015 20:43, Pankaj Dubey wrote:
> This patch moves exynos_sys_powerdown_conf function above all
> static functions.

Please (always) describe the reason, the answer to "why?". In this case
I know why, but other reviewers may not and other people grepping
through history definitely won't know.
